Why Join Our Rendering Team?
Roblox is seeking an experienced and passionate senior engineering manager to lead a team of talented engineers building cutting edge rendering technology.
The rendering team at Roblox is at the heart of how millions of creators and players experience our platform. We are a group that is highly passionate about pushing the boundaries of visuals, scalability and performance. We develop our in-house engine and are in control of our entire technology stack, from the rendering pipeline, the lighting techniques, the material system, the voxel terrain to the VFX system and the server infrastructure.
Roblox continues to tackle an unprecedented scalability challenge: to allow User Generated Content to take advantage of high end devices while scaling all the way down to low end mobile devices, across a vast array of platforms and genres. Our technology stack and features must allow Creators to express their amazing vision and we must cater to Creators that range from professional developers to enthusiastic newcomers. Our engine must be capable of producing visuals that look great on high end devices while preserving their intent on low end devices.
The Roblox platform has an immense reach. Our work makes it into the hands of hundreds of millions of users all over the world.
You will:
  • Lead and mentor a world-class team of rendering engineers focused on one of the following pillars:
    • The core rendering pipeline, culling and dispatching systems, graphics APIs backends (Vulkan, Metal, Direct3D, agc, OpenGL) and related systems.
    • The Lighting, shading, materials, global illumination, and post-processing systems.
  • Act as a hands-on technical leader, providing guidance on architectural decisions and implementation, from low-level details to high level choice of algorithms, and ensuring the stability and efficiency of our technology stack.
  • Partner with your team and other engineering leaders to define and execute the vision for the core rendering technology, anticipating future needs and trends, and ensuring our plans are aligned with the company vision.
  • Foster a culture of innovation, continuous improvement, and open communication, where all ideas are valued and explored, and invest in the development of our engineers.
  • Help build and expand our rendering organization by attracting, interviewing, and retaining top-tier engineering talent.

You have:
  • 15+ years of rendering or graphics engineering experience, with a deep understanding of one or both of the following:
    • Low-level rendering pipelines, GPU architectures (preferably including mobile), and graphic APIs (e.g., Vulkan, Metal, DirectX)
    • Modern lighting techniques (e.g., PBR, shadowing, global illumination), material systems, and shading languages.
  • 5+ years of experience in a technical leadership or engineering management role, with a proven track record of building, mentoring, and leading high-performing engineering teams.
  • Strong C++ programming skills and a robust problem-solving background, with the ability to provide technical guidance, conduct deep-dive investigations, and contribute to design discussions.
  • Experience designing, building, and shipping advanced graphical features and/or performance critical systems for game engines or real-time 3D applications.
  •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to articulate complex technical concepts clearly to both technical and non-technical audiences and collaborate effectively across diverse teams.
  • A genuine enthusiasm for tackling the unique rendering challenges that Roblox faces.
